About Quotidian
Wake up in the morning. Drink a cup of coffee. Close the curtains and go to bed. The days change, but the ritual does not. This is a short game, taking typically less than 10 minutes to complete. The days do not loop even though it appears so at first glance - each day is different and you'll miss out on some interesting scenes if you only play first day! Quotidian was made for Global Game Jam 2016. The game was made entirely in 48 hours, with the theme of 'Ritual.'
